Don’t restrict tiles just to the kitchen and bathroom! By combining different shapes, styles and color, interesting effects can be created throughout the house. Remember that tiles also have longer endurance when it is compared to paints and wallpapers. Tiles can be expensive, particularly unusual patterns or hand-painted designer tiles so to keep cost down just tile areas that get splashed regularly, such as above sinks and around cookers and worktops. Make these partly tiled areas into a design feature by finishing with a row of ceramic dado or strip tiles, wooden moldings or plastic trim.
Make picture frame or panel effects with border tiles, edge around sanitary units in the bathroom or around fireplace. Interlock plain color with a randomly places dramatic patterned one. The range of tiles is so wide you will have fun creating something different.
Watch points
- Dark tiles in small bathrooms and kitchens will make these rooms appear smaller.
- Dark colors also mark easily and need constant cleaning.
- All-white tiles can look clinical so if you want more visual interest add the occasional patterned tile or edge with an interesting border tile.
